Job Description :

  • Technical program manager for one or more vehicle lines by being the key point of contact between the Induction and Exhaust systems design team and all other functional areas such as vehicle program management, engineering departments and manufacturing.
  • Responsible for ensuring that the Air Induction and Exhaust systems meet all functional and performance requirements while meeting cost, weight, investment, timing, and quality objectives.
  • Components include body mounted heat shields, hot and cold end exhaust including brackets, air box with filter, dirty and clean side ducts and charge air cooler ducts for turbo applications.

Responsibilities include but not limited to :

  • Candidate will lead air induction and exhaust systems responsibilities at any point from the initial concept phase through end of life.
  • Provide strong support of concept studies, initial packaging, function targets (i.e., NVH, restriction, backpressure, etc), cost and weight analysis, prototype procurement, supplier management, sourcing, tooling kickoff, validation, launch, program maintenance, change management, value optimization, and quality improvement initiatives.
  • Coordinate technical issue resolution pertaining to engineering and quality at all stages of the program and across all functional areas.
  • Must support plant development and launch activities onsite as a visible member of the launch team representing Air Induction and Exhaust systems.
  • During the launch phase, the Project Chief is the launch lead for Air Induction and Exhaust systems and key person responsible for triage and resolution of issues, while communicating status and managing resources.
